- Abstract
- Pt, Pt-Ru alloys and Pt-Ru-Mo alloys, decorat-ed on multi-walled carbon nanotube(MWCNT) by using flsh light irradiation as changing irradiation energy was investigated. Pt, Pt50-Ru50 and Pt47- Ru47-Mo6 alloys were coated on the MWCNT followed by flash light irradiation to form the nanoparticle alloy on MWCNT. The fabricated Pt based alloy nanoparticle/MWCNT were evaluated by X-ray diffraction(XRD), RAMAN spectroscopy and scanning electron microscope(SEM), respectively. From cyclic voltammetry(CV) study, it was found that Pt47-Ru47-Mo 6/MWCNT catalyst shows higher activity and stability for methanol electro oxidation compared to Pt/MWCNT and Pt50-Ru50/MWCNT one.
